Clinical Overview
Metatarsus adductus is one of the most common congenital foot deformities in infants, characterized by medial deviation of the forefoot. While many cases resolve spontaneously, early guided correction significantly improves outcomes and reduces the likelihood of persistent deformity.
UNFO applies controlled, low-intensity corrective positioning, encouraging gradual realignment without compromising circulation, mobility, or comfort.
